PLC如何控制接近开关测电机转速

如题所述

首先,接近开关是一种无需与运动部件进行机械接触就可以检测位置变化的传感器。当有物体接近时,接近开关会产生一个电信号,这个信号可以被PLC(可编程逻辑控制器)接收并处理。

在控制电机转速方面,PLC主要通过以下步骤来使用接近开关进行检测:

    接近开关感应到物体的接近,向PLC发送信号。

    PLC接收到信号后,会进行相应的逻辑处理。这可能包括判断物体的位置、速度等。

    根据处理结果,PLC会向电机发送控制信号,以改变电机的转速。例如,如果物体正在远离接近开关,PLC可能会发送一个降低电机转速的信号。

    重复上述过程,实现对电机转速的连续控制。

合利士主要从事智能装备制造的研发、生产及销售,为新能源汽车的电驱、电控、电装以及精密电子等行业提供智慧化工厂解决方案。

温馨提示:答案为网友推荐,仅供参考
第1个回答  2023-11-15
松下FPX0-PLC实现测量电机转速也可以采用类似的梯形图方法:1. 定义计时器:首先需要定义一个计时器,比如T0,用来计算电机从启动到测量接近开关被触发之间的时间,即电机一圈所需的时间。2. 定义计数器:接近开关是用来检测电机旋转的,可以用一个计数器,比如C0,来记录电机旋转的圈数。3. 设置触发条件:设置一个条件,当接近开关被触发时,计数器加1,并重置计时器,开始下一轮计时。4. 计算转速:根据计时器记录的时间值和计数器记录的电机圈数,可以计算出电机旋转的速度,即每分钟多少圈或者每分钟多少转。5. 输出结果:将计算出来的转速值输出到相应的数据寄存器,比如D2。下面是一个简单的梯形图例子,实现了基本的电机转速测量功能:
![image](https://user-images.githubusercontent.com/77609544/131201696-4dbd94ed-c593-43ac-ba35-332a6632d748.png)
在这个梯形图中,X0是电机启动信号,X1是测量接近开关的信号,T0是计时器,C0是计数器,D0是一圈的时间,D2是转速值。当电机启动时,计时器T0开始计时,等待接近开关信号X1被触发。当接近开关被触发后,计数器C0加1,计时器T0被重置并开始下一轮计时。在每次计时结束后,计算出电机一圈的时间,即D0寄存器的值,然后根据计数器C0记录的圈数计算出转速,即每分钟多少转,并将结果输出到D2寄存器。需要注意的是,具体梯形图的实现可能因PLC型号、接近开关类型等因素而有所不同,可以根据实际情况进行调整。
相似回答